AussieFries
My Xbox1 switches itself off after 6 hours. This is annoying as I use it for playing radio streams all day.

XBMC powersave has been turned off but this didn't help. I've tried some of the latest XBMC builds as well as a version from more than 1,5 year old so I don't suspect it's a XBMC related issue.

I haven't been able to find a setting in evox.ini regarding auto power down.

I've read that there's a setting in the MS dash to turn off the powersaving feature but I'm only able to start up in the modded state. xboxdash.xbe won't run.

Is there another way to turn off the auto power down feature?
xman954
it's a setting in the EEPROM

is it softmoded with a vitural EEPROM ?, then turn it off and XBMC should be able to change it







AussieFries
No it's a hardware mod, a Duo X2 Lite
xboxmods2977
Try recopying the M$ Dash to the HD, then load it up and check the auto shutdown setting.

Download a fresh set of the M$ C drive files and FTP them to your Xbox, or you could copy them from an auto-installer disc, such as Hexen or AID.

Thank you so much!

I've used AID to copy the MS dash which was very easy.

Issue resolved!
